The lady at the campsite said we really ought to take the short drive to Lake Matheson. Ten minutes on a gravel road to what looked like a brand new car park. The gardens were laid out neatly and the signs too. 

 
IMG_6227  IMG_6228  IMG_6230   
The mountains provided the most amazing backdrop as we bimbled over a bridge and found ourselves by a stream. 
 
IMG_6238  IMG_6239  IMG_6240 

A robin came with us hopping from tree to tree as we caught our first sight of the lake. Bear tried out the view in the warmth of the afternoon sun. Lake Matheson was formed by glaciation around 14,000 years ago. 

 
IMG_6241 
Very quiet and stunning until a DOC man started up a chainsaw, we had been warned that heavy trimming was going on. 
 
IMG_6242  IMG_6243  IMG_6262  
Through the woods, by the lake and onto a flax lined boardwalk  
 
IMG_6257  IMG_6259  IMG_6246 
We enjoyed bimbling, looking at the plants, stopping the various lookouts. Strange looking down into the clear, tea-coloured water at the water flora.
